NO.EA-180-111020
OUTLINE The RP106x Series are low voltage 400m A voltage regulator. These ICs had been further improved of low-voltage capability compared with previous low-voltage product. The input voltage is as low as Min. 1.0V and the output voltage can be set from 0.7V. The output voltage accuracy has been improved to ±0.8% and due to a built-in transistor with low on-resistance of 0.55Ω (at VOUT=1.5V). Each of these ICs consists of a voltage reference unit, an error amplifier, a resistor-net for voltage setting, and a current limit circuits for over-current for the destruction prevention by the over-current. The CE pin can switch the regulator to standby mode. In addition to SOT-23-5 and SC-88A packages, a 0.69mm square WLCSP-4-P5 package and a 1.2mm square DFN(PLP)1212-6 are also available.
FEATURES • Supply Current ......................................................Typ. 48μA • Standby Current ....................................................Typ. 0.1μA • Ripple Rejection....................................................Typ. 60d B (f=10k Hz) • Input Voltage Range .............................................1.0V to 3.6V • Output Voltage Range...........................................0.7V to 1.8V (0.1V steps) (For other voltages, please refer to MARK INFORMATIONS.) • Output Voltage Accuracy.......................................±0.8% (VOUT≥1.0V, Topt=25°C) • Temperature-Drift Coefficient of Output Voltage ...Typ. ±60ppm/°C • Dropout Voltage ....................................................Typ. 0.22V (VOUT=1.5V) • Line Regulation .....................................................Typ. 0.10%/V • Packages ..............................................................WLCSP-4-P5, DFN(PLP)1212-6, SC-88A, SOT-23-5 • Built-in Fold Back Protection Circuit .....................Typ. 110m A (Current at short mode) • Built-in Constant Slope Circuit • Ceramic capacitors are recommended to be used with this IC .....1.0μF or more
APPLICATIONS • Power source for portable communication equipment. • Power source for electrical appliances such as cameras, VCRs and camcorders. • Power source for battery-powered equipment.

Frequently Asked Questions
What type of capacitor is required when using this regulator?
Ceramic capacitors are recommended to be used with this IC, specifically 1.0μF or more.
How can I set the RP106x into standby mode?
The CE pin controls the operation and can switch the regulator into standby mode ("H" Active).
What is the maximum rated output current (I_OUT)?
Under Absolute Maximum Ratings, the specified Output Current ($I_{OUT}$) rating is 500 mA.
If I want to run it at minimum voltage, what are the requirements?
The input voltage range is from 1.0V to 3.6V, and $V_{IN}$ should be set at least 1V above $V_{OUT}$ for operation.
